What is Multiplication?
Multiplication is the process of calculating the product of two or more numbers. The multiplication of numbers say, ‘a’ and ‘b’, is stated as ‘a’ multiplied by ‘b’.

In Math, the basic explanation of multiplication is adding a number, to another number, repeatedly, i.e. repetitive addition.

The multiplication formula is given by:
Multiplier × Multiplicand = Product
- Multiplicand is the total number of objects in each group
- Multiplier is the number of equal groups
- Product is the result of multiplication of multiplier and multiplicand
Example: If Multiplier = 7 and Multiplicand = 7, then the product is:
Product = 7 × 7 = 49

Tips for Learning Multiplication Tables
Before starting to study directly, it is necessary to explain to the child such concepts as:
- First factor is a number that will be added a certain number of times;
- Second factor is a number showing how many times the first factor must be added to obtain the product;
- Product is the value obtained as a result of repeated addition.

Understanding Principles
Analyzing the multiplication table, you will find certain principles and logical patterns in each line. For instance, the multiples of 10 end in 0, when 5 has the end of 5 or 0. When a child understands the principle of the table, it will be easier to learn and remember it.
Easy Start
First and foremost task of each parent is to show the multiplication table is easy to understand and learn. A simple approach to learning multiplication tables is to start from 2, 5, and 10 tables and end with others. Usually, it comes easily, because multiplying by two is quite straightforward.
Repeating Aloud
Repeating Aloud is the method to learn something by rote. When you sit and learn the timetable, ask the child to repeat it all aloud. The more times children repeat numbers and patterns, the better they will be memorized. Each time the information is reflected in the memory.

Start with Basics
1s Table: Emphasize the concept that any number multiplied by 1 remains unchanged.
2s Table: Use real-life examples like pairs of objects to illustrate multiplication by 2.
5s and 10s Tables: Highlight patterns (e.g., ending in 0 or 5) to make these tables easier to memorize.

Frequently Asked Questions
What Are Multiplication Tables?
Multiplication tables, also known as times tables, are a mathematical tool used to show the product of pairs of numbers. They are a fundamental concept in arithmetic that helps in the quick and efficient calculation of multiplication problems.
Why is it important to learn multiplication tables?
Multiplication tables are fundamental to understanding more complex math concepts. They help improve speed and accuracy in calculations, which are essential skills in both academic and real-life situations.
Can multiplication tables be taught using technology?
Absolutely. Tablets and computers can provide interactive and adaptive learning experiences. Many apps and online programs offer engaging ways to practice and reinforce multiplication skills.
What are some effective strategies for memorizing multiplication tables?
Repetition and practice are key. Encourage daily practice, use visual aids like charts, and break down the tables into smaller chunks. Teaching patterns and tricks (such as the rule for multiplying by 9) can also help.
